World number one Annika Sorenstam makes her first appearance of the season as the LPGA Tour travels to Mexico for the $1.2m MasterCard Classic.
Sorenstam will defend her title at the 6,932-yard par-72 course at Bosque Real Country Club, after a three-shot win over Australian Karrie Webb last year.
Ominously for her rivals, the Swede has won her last two season openers.
Also in the field are Joo Mi Kim and Meena Lee, both of whom have won this year in Sorenstam's absence.
Home hopes rest with Lorena Ochoa, the first Mexican to win on the LPGA Tour, who jumped from 28th to fifth in the final round of this event last year.
Sorenstam, winner of 66 LPGA events, defended six of her eight titles last season and added two more majors to her collection.
